S55 is the ICD-10 code for Injury of blood vessels at forearm level. It is a three-character category divided into 6 subcodes; use the subcode whenever the record supports that level of detail. It belongs to the block S50–S59 (Injuries to the elbow and forearm) in Chapter XIX, Injury, poisoning and certain other consequences of external causes.

What S55 excludes
Conditions that look similar but belong under another code.
- injury of:
- blood vessels at wrist and hand level S65.-
- brachial vessels S45.1-S45.2
